I went to the range today and finally shot the Blackhorn 209 in my CVA Optima V2. I guess I expected cleaner results than what I was seeing in the barrel after shooting it, but the accuracy was there, and loading on the second shot was so much easier. No crud ring so that was a big plus.

I was using 110 grains by volume, 300 Grain Harvester Scorpion PT Gold and Federal 209A primers.
